South African President Cyril Ramaphosa submitted responses to questions by the nation’s graft ombudsman about a robbery at a game farm he owns, days after the institution threatened to subpoena him for details about the incident
The responses were submitted on Friday morning, Ramaphosa’s spokesman, Vincent Magwenya, said by phone from the capital, Pretoria. The Public Protector’s office this week invoked subpoena powers after Ramaphosa failed to submit responses to its 31 questions about the robbery by a July 18 deadline.
